AZIMUTH 3012 Low Profile Stretch Wrappers
The AZIMUTH-3012 Pallet Wrapping Machine - Best Price and Best Functionality
- The maximum amount of adjustment in the base.
- It's very easy to install simple to operate and virtually zero maintenance.
- Can be moved by Forklift at the Front and at the Rear side of Turntable.
- Digital control panel. Selection of 10 wrapping parameters and save it in the 99 programs.
- Max SKID Size: 52"x52"x125"
- Wrap Height: UP to 125"
- Load Capacity: up to 4 000 LBS
- Turntable Speed Adjustable: from 0 to 12 RPM
- Stretch Film Tension: manual, 20% - 160%
- Production Rate: 10-20 Loads Per Hour
- Turntable: 65" Round Smooth Top, Low profile, Chain Drive
- Use with Machine Stretch Wrap 3 in core Stretch Wrap rolls. Up to 20 in height
- Convenient photo eye - allow operator to walk away. Standard Photo Eye Sensor - reads loads 25 in or taller. May not work with red, blue and black surfaces (use Manual Mode or Mode with Present Height).
- Permitted Ambient Conditions: Indoor Usage only.
- Temperature: 41°F and above. To work below this temperature need to be FREEZER Version.
- Atmospheric Conditions: not greater than 50% at a temperature of 104°F and 90% at a temperature not over 68°F (without condensation)

Manual Wrapping vs. Pallet Wrappers: Weighing the Options for Secure Palleting
When it comes to securing palletized goods, two primary methods come into play: manual hand wrapping and automated pallet wrappers. While both achieve the basic goal of protecting products, each approach offers distinct advantages and disadvantages, impacting efficiency, cost, and overall effectiveness.
Manual Wrapping:
Pros:
- Low initial cost: Requires minimal upfront investment compared to automated machines.
- Flexibility: Can be adapted to various pallet sizes and shapes.
- Suitable for low volume applications: Ideal for businesses with occasional or infrequent wrapping needs.
Cons:
- Labor-intensive and time-consuming: Requires manual effort, slowing down the packaging process and increasing labor costs.
- Inconsistent application: Wrap tension and coverage can vary depending on the operator, potentially compromising load stability.
- Physically demanding: Can lead to fatigue, injuries, and ergonomic concerns for workers.
- Increased material waste: Manual application often results in uneven film usage and potential overwrapping.
Pallet Wrappers:
Pros:
- Increased efficiency: Automates the wrapping process, significantly reducing labor costs and increasing throughput.
- Consistent application: Ensures uniform film tension and coverage for optimal load stability and product protection.
- Improved ergonomics: Eliminates manual exertion, promoting a safer and more comfortable work environment.
- Reduced material waste: Pre-stretch technology optimizes film usage, minimizing material costs.
- Additional features: May offer functionalities like top sheet placement, corner post protection, and automatic cycle initiation for enhanced efficiency.
Cons:
- Higher initial cost: Requires an upfront investment in the machinery.
- Limited flexibility: May not be suitable for all pallet sizes or shapes, depending on the machine's capabilities.
- Maintenance requirements: Regular maintenance is necessary to ensure optimal performance.
Choosing the Right Approach:
The optimal choice between manual wrapping and pallet wrappers depends on several factors, including:
- Volume of pallets wrapped: For high-volume operations, the efficiency gains of pallet wrappers often outweigh the initial cost.
- Budget: Consider the upfront investment in a pallet wrapper against the ongoing labor costs associated with manual wrapping.
- Pallet size and variety: Ensure the chosen pallet wrapper can accommodate the range of pallet sizes and shapes used in your operation.
- Desired level of automation: Evaluate the need for additional features like top sheet placement or automatic cycle initiation.
Conclusion:
While manual wrapping offers a low-cost solution for occasional needs, pallet wrappers provide significant advantages in terms of efficiency, consistency, safety, and material savings for high-volume operations. Carefully evaluating your specific requirements and budget will help you determine the most cost-effective and efficient approach to secure your palletized goods.
Max Skid Size | 52x52x125" |
Wrap Height | Up to 125 in |
Load Capacity | Up to 4 000 LBS |
Turntable Speed | from 0 to 12 RPM |
Stretch film Tension | Manual, 20% - 160% |
Production Rate | Up to 20 Loads Per Hour |
Turntable | 65 in Diameter, Round Smooth Top, Low profile, Chain Drive |
Power Consumption | 115V, 15A |
Machine Length | 90 in |
Machine Height | 123 in |
Type | Semi-Automatic |
Stretch Wrap | 3 in core Stretch Wrap rolls. Up to 20 in height. Up to 35 lbs |
Height Sensing | Standard Photo Eye Sensor - reads loads 25 in or taller. May not work with red, blue and black surfaces (use Manual Mode or Mode with Present Height). |
Permitted Ambient Conditions | Indoor Usage only. |
Temperature | between 41°F and 113°F. To work below 41°F need to be FREEZER Version. |
Atmospheric Conditions | not greater than 50% at a temperature of 104°F and 90% at a temperature not over 68°F (without condensation) |
Loading Option | Forklift or Pallet Jack (need Ramp Option) |
Material | Steel |
Package Size | 130 x 68 x 20" |
Gross Weight | 1 100 lbs |
Net Weight | 800 lbs |
Color | Grey/Green (color may very) |
Liftgate Delivery | NO |
Warranty | 2 years |
Positioning | May be mounting to the floor if needed |
